A romance with claws,
By
This review is from: Summer of the Raven (#440) (Mass Market Paperback)
This is the story of Rowan and Carne. Carne was a sculptor with attitude and had a reclusive getaway that he opened to 19 year old Rowan's stepmother. In order to get in, her stepmother lied about her age and Rowan had to live with the lie as well as other lies that would put her in a bad light. Carne fell for her, but as seems to be typical of Harlequins in the age this book was written, he treated her fairly cruelly quite often. Rowan was framed for stealing, but ultimately was vindicated. Fairly standard in parts, but the romance had its high points, if you're willing to look past the claws he often treats her with.
